Current Tactical Setup
Instituto has primarily utilized a 4-2-3-1 formation, which allows for a balanced approach between attack and defense. This setup has provided a strong midfield presence, enabling players like Lorenzo Albarracín to initiate offensive plays while maintaining defensive stability. However, the team's reliance on a single striker can lead to predictability in their attacking patterns, as opposing defenses can easily anticipate the movement and positioning of their key forwards.
Suggested Formation Changes
To inject more dynamism into the attack, transitioning to a 4-3-3 formation could be beneficial. This adjustment would not only allow for greater width in attack but also enhance pressing capabilities when out of possession. By deploying three forwards, Instituto could stretch the opposition's defense, creating more spaces for midfield runners to exploit. The wing players, ideally suited to take on defenders one-on-one, could provide crucial width, pulling back defenders and opening lanes for overlapping full-backs.
Midfield Dynamics
Enhancing the midfield dynamic is also essential for Instituto's success. While the existing double pivot has provided a protective shield in front of the defense, introducing a more advanced playmaker could facilitate quicker transitions from defense to attack. A player with the vision and creativity to link up the midfield and forwards would help alleviate the pressure on Albarracín, allowing him to exploit spaces more effectively rather than being tightly marked. This would require a tactical shift in the roles of the central midfielders, encouraging them to take more risks and venture forward.
Defensive Adjustments
Defensively, Instituto has shown promise, but there are moments of vulnerability, particularly during counter-attacks. To counter this, implementing a more aggressive high-press strategy could disrupt the opposition's buildup play and minimize the chances of being caught out on the break. This would require the forwards and midfielders to work cohesively, ensuring that any loss of possession is quickly countered with immediate pressure, forcing errors and regaining the ball higher up the pitch.
Maximizing Player Roles
Individual player roles might also need reconsideration. For instance, encouraging full-backs to push higher up the pitch could provide additional support in attack, creating overloads on the flanks. Conversely, having one of the center-backs occasionally step into midfield to facilitate play could confuse opponents and allow for greater fluidity in transitions.
